Motor driven pool covers offer maximum energy savings

Having installed heat retaining pool covers at 67 commercial swimming pools in 2013, Sunbather Pool Technologies - the leading designer, supplier, manufacturer and installer of heat retention systems for Australia's public and private commercial aquatic centres know that, for commercial pools to be viable, costs must be contained.

With their track record and 40 years of industry experience, Sunbather know the heat retention and energy saving benefits that Sunbather Thermal Blankets deliver to their customers.

Sunbather are also aware that severe demands are placed on their systems every day of the year, so they have to tough, durable and reliable. They alo design their systems to be easy to operate.

As Sunbather Commercial Sales executive Pam Robinson explains "for a thermal blanket and roller system to be successful it must be used when the pool is closed (and) this means the system must be easy for the operators to use.

"If the system is badly designed and too difficult to use, the aquatic centre will not make the expected savings because the blankets will not be put onto the water."

As a result, Robinson adds "given the impact of OH&S and the size of the modern pool covers, the future for commercial pool rollers is motor driven."

Sunbather motors can be hidden inside the roller shaft itself; or can be wall mounted, side mounted, end mounted, installed under benches or even hung from the ceiling.

They can be remote controlled and key lockable, can straddle starting blocks, cope with lane ropes, and cover 50 metre pools.

Robinson explains "in essence they are practical, out of the way, simple to use and cost effective with energy and OH&S savings."

For ease of use, installation and ongoing efficiency, Sunbather are working with designers, architects and owners to include the wall mounted or underseat motorised thermal blanket and roller systems at the design stage of the project. They explain that this is earier than trying to retro fit a system to a building that has not taken into consideration the importance of a thermal blanket and roller system.
